Ukrainian drone targets Russian beach, killing 7
A Ukrainian firefighter puts out a fire following a Russian missile attack in Dnipropetrovsk region, Ukraine,

A UKRAINIAN drone targeted a busy beach in southern Russia on Monday, killing seven people, including three children, according to local authorities.

 

Social media footage showed a drone hurtling towards a cliffside before exploding on the beach near the village of Arkhipo-Osipovka on the Black Sea as tourists looked on from the shore and in the water.

 

The governor of the Krasnodar region Veniamin Kondratyevtotal said the number of injured reached 40, with 17 people taken to hospital.

 

Governor Kondratyevtotal accused Ukraine of “a deliberate strike on civilians.” Ukraine has not commented. 

 

But some Ukrainian Telegram channels have claimed the drone crashed onto the beach as a result of electronic warfare which jammed the drone’s signal. 

 

Several eyewitnesses were quoted by Russian media as saying gunfire preceded the explosion, indicating that air defences may have tried to shoot the drone down.

 

Tourists and residents of Arkhipo-Osipovka told local media outlets that there were no warning sirens ahead of the drone attack.

 

One holidaymaker said: “We covered ourselves with sun loungers, and didn’t see where it exploded.”

Another person said that while they did not see the drone hit they could hear “gunfire, like a machine gun” followed by an explosion.

 

A third person said: “This all happened in front of my children. My child is having a nervous breakdown.”
